WebThe whole process takes between 150 and 220 milliseconds. The process of catching the dropped ruler begins with the eye watching the ruler expecting of it falling. After the ruler is dropped, the eye sends a message to the visual cortex (which simulates what we see), which perceives that the ruler has dropped and its falling. WebRuler drop test. Work with a partner. Person A holds out their hand with a gap between their thumb and first finger. Person B holds the ruler with the zero at the top of person A's thumb.
